Jasper Correctional Officer Arrested

Russell Damon Boyd was arrested late Monday, April 23, 2018, after an investigation revealed probable cause to believe he had inappropriate sexual contact with multiple female inmates incarcerated at the Jasper City Jail.

Boyd, 51, served as a Correctional Officer for the City of Jasper until December 2017, when he began a field training program as part of a transition from Correctional Officer to a Police Officer for the City of Jasper.  In January 2018, officials with the City of Jasper Police Department contacted the Alabama State Bureau of Investigation (SBI) and requested that an investigation into allegations that Boyd inappropriately touched or sexually assaulted a female inmate incarcerated at the Jasper City Jail.  SBI Special Agents presented the findings of the investigation to the Walker County District Attorney’s Office for review and warrants for Boyd were obtained.  Boyd was incarcerated at the Walker County Detention Facility on Monday, April 23, 2018, where he received a $20,000 bond.  No other information is available at this time.
